Restricted Period

Example Definitions of "Restricted Period"
Restricted Period. The period of your employment with Company and a period extending one year from the termination of your employment with Company.
Restricted Period. The period beginning on the Date of Grant and ending on the final Vesting Date.
Restricted Period. A period of 12 months immediately following the termination of Executive's employment with the Company and its Affiliates for any reason
Restricted Period. The length of time established relative to an Award during which the Participant cannot sell, assign, transfer, pledge or otherwise encumber the Common Stock or units (including any bookkeeping entry of a right) subject to such Award and at the end of which the Participant obtains an unrestricted right to such Common Stock or units (including any bookkeeping entry of a right)
Restricted Period. Restricted Period for the Restricted Common Stock Units and Restricted Common Stock shall begin on the Grant Date and end on the third anniversary of the Grant Date.
Restricted Period. For the purposes hereof, the term "Restricted Period" means the period beginning on the date of the Closing and ending on whichever of the following dates is applicable: (1) if Executive's employment is terminated by Executive for Good Reason or by Company without Cause during the term of this Agreement, the expiration of the applicable salary continuation period under Section 10(b), (2) if Executive's employment terminates for any other reason during the term of this Agreement, the expiration... of the period set forth on Schedule 1, (3) the expiration of the period set forth on Schedule 1, after the expiration of the term of this Agreement, if upon 90 days' notice, Company, in its sole discretion, agrees in writing to continue to pay Executive his Target Salary and benefits during such period in accordance with Company's normal payroll and benefits practices or (4) unless clause (1), (2) or (3) applies, upon the expiration of the term of this Agreement. Notwithstanding the foregoing, the expiration of the Restricted Period will be accelerated if and when Company breaches this Agreement on or after the date the Restricted Period begins, and the duration of the Restricted Period will be extended by the amount of any and all periods that Executive violates the covenants of any of Sections 12 and 13. Restricted Period. Any period with respect to which the Company (or any successor thereto) is treated as a partnership for U.S. federal income tax purposes; provided that the Restricted Period shall terminate upon the earlier of (i) a Change of Control, (ii) an IPO or conversion of the Company or like transaction (or any Subsidiary or Subsidiaries that alone or together represent all or substantially all of the Company's consolidated business at that time) in anticipation of an IPO
Restricted Period. The twelve (12) month period immediately following the Participant's Date of Termination.
Restricted Period. The period during which Restricted Shares are subject to Restrictions
Restricted Period. Means the period commencing on the Grant Date and ending on the date that the Grantee obtains a vested right to all of the Total Restricted Shares (and the restrictions thereon terminate) in accordance with Paragraph 3
